Abstract: The article presents a comprehensive assessment of individual health parameters of student youth based on the specially developed modernized health questionnaire-36 (MOS-36 – Short-Form Health Survey, or MOS SF- 36), which included three main blocks of health components (self-assessment of health status, healthy lifestyle, mental and emotional health). These blocks included the most significant questions. The results of the study showed differences in health status among male and female students by health status, lifestyle (physical activity, quality of nutrition, bad habits, mental and emotional health). p≤0.05. In addition, the article determines the level of awareness of students about their own health, as well as iden- tifies the main factors that influence its preservation and improvement.
